Intertexture In Webster's Dictionary

\In`ter*tex"ture\ (?; 135), n. The act of interweaving, or the state of being interwoven; that which is interwoven. ''Knit in nice intertexture.'' --Coleridge. Skirted thick with intertexture firm Of thorny boughs. --Cowper.
